UMVA has learned that a wild and bizarre confrontation unfolded in the world of boxing, as John Fury made headlines with a stunning callout of Carl Froch following his son Tommy's victory over Eddie Hall on Saturday night.

John Fury, the former World's Strongest Man, took center stage after the bout, striding around backstage and taunting Froch in a fiery and unpredictable manner. The 61-year-old Fury, shirtless and boisterous, roared: 'It took f*ing 20 men to hold me back. Where are you, you f*ing worm?' - a clear indication that the beef between Fury and Froch is far from over.

According to information obtained by UMVA, Fury's outburst was a response to the ongoing tension between him and Froch, with both men having called for a fight in the past. Fury continued to rant about Froch, saying: 'The coward Carl Froch, the worm Carl Froch. Him with the bum hole like a rabbit's nose twitching. Where was he tonight? From an old man. Running scared from an old man. Terrible.'

Fury's verbal jabs didn't stop there, as he went on to suggest that he could meet Froch on the undercard of his son Tyson Fury's next bout. 'Well, why don't we do this then, yeah? First of August, Tyson's having a comeback fight, he'll fight some well-known name, and I'll fight the coward Froch. The biggest worm I've ever seen in my life,' Fury said.

UMVA can exclusively reveal that this confrontation is just the latest chapter in a long-standing feud between Fury and Froch. The two boxers have been trading barbs for months, with Froch previously taking aim at John Fury, describing him as a 'journeyman' with a limited career.

Sources have confirmed to UMVA that Froch, a 48-year-old former world champion, has not fought since 2014 and has seemingly been avoiding a bout with Fury. Fury, however, remains confident that he can take on Froch, saying: 'I'm a street fighter. It took 20 men to hold me there tonight. There's no 12 stone man, or 13 stone man, going to do any good with me.'
